How to Make Creamy Sausage Potato Soup
Ingredients:
- 2 pounds russet potatoes (diced)
- 1 pound ground pork sausage
- 1 medium yellow onion (diced)
- 2 tablespoons salted butter
- 4 teaspoons minced garlic (about 4 cloves)
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ups half and half
- 1 cup sour cream
- 1 teaspoon salt (to taste)
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ese (optional)
- 1 tablespoon minced chives (optional)
Directions:
- Peel and dice the russet potatoes into bite-size pieces. Set them aside.
- Heat a 6-quart Dutch oven or pot over medium heat. Add the ground pork sausage and cook for 6-8 minutes, or until browned and cooked through. Stir occasionally. Use a slotted spoon to remove the sausage and set it aside.
- Add in the diced onion and cook for 7 minutes, or until soft and translucent. Stir in the butter and minced garlic until the butter melts.
- Slowly pour in the chicken broth and half and half. Add the diced potatoes and bring the mix to a simmer. Reduce the heat to medium-low and simmer until the potatoes are tender, about 15 minutes.
- Once the potatoes are tender, gently mash them for a creamy texture, leaving some chunks. Stir in the sour cream and add the cooked sausage back into the pot. Season with salt and pepper.
- Serve hot, topped with shredded cheddar cheese, minced chives, and a dollop of sour cream.
How to Serve Creamy Sausage Potato Soup
Serve your creamy soup hot, straight from the pot. You can add extra toppings like cheese or chives to enhance the flavor. This dish is perfect with crusty bread or a light salad on the side.
How to Store Creamy Sausage Potato Soup
To store the soup, let it cool completely and transfer it to an airtight container. Refrigerate for up to three days. You can also freeze the soup in a freezer-safe container for up to three months. Just thaw it overnight in the fridge before reheating.
Tips to Make Creamy Sausage Potato Soup
- For extra creaminess, use heavy cream instead of half and half.
- Feel free to adjust the seasoning to your liking. Add extra garlic or herbs for more flavor.
- Make sure not to overcook the potatoes; you want them soft but not mushy.
Variation
You can make this soup vegetarian by using plant-based sausage and vegetable broth. You can also add more vegetables like carrots or celery for added nutrition.
FAQs
1. Can I use other types of potatoes?
Yes, you can use Yukon Gold or red potatoes if you prefer.
2. How do I make it spicier?
Add crushed red pepper flakes or diced jalapeños to give it a kick.
3. Can I use leftover sausage?
Absolutely! Any cooked sausage works well in this recipe.
